Are you a teen wanting to learn more about zoo or garden related careers while gaining life skills and hands-on experience for your résumé?  Our Junior Curator Teens are a specially selected group of students who assist our Zoo staff with their daily routines to gain a better understanding of careers and conservation.

Opportunities

Our Junior Curators (JCs) have an opportunity to assist Zoo staff with animal and plant care and help educate our guests about conservation and wildlife.

Commitment

  • Complete orientation and training.
  • Commit to at least 100 hours of service in specific areas between Oct 2023 – Aug 2024.
  • Attend at least 5 monthly meetings.

Requirements

  • Must be 14-17 years old. (The deadline for the age range is August 1.)
  • Applicants must complete an application form and be approved through an interview process.
  • Purchase a uniform shirt for $15.
  • Provide proof of a negative TB test.
  • Provide proof of full vaccination for COVID-19.
  • Adhere to masking policies for Zoo staff.
  • Ability to independently understand and follow directions.
  • Strong sensory skills, including eyesight and hearing.
  • Ability to work independently and as a team.
  • Good oral communication skills. 
  • Ability to walk, stand, and sit for up to four hour increments at a time.
  • Ability to bend, stoop, and kneel.
  • Ability to independently push, lift, and carry objects weighing more than 10lbs.
  • Hand dexterity to use kitchen knives and small tools.
  • Ability to tolerate extreme weather conditions.
  • Ability to maintain a calm manner around animals.
  • May be exposed to potential allergens, loud noise conditions, and strong odors.
